Unlike back when they were young, Bai Xiao didn’t continue to distance himself from the Lan House during these six years, rather he would often visit their grandmother daily.
“Okay, let’s do that,” Bai Yan nodded.
As coincidental as it seems, just when they are about to head for the other place, the Lan House too sent a person over after getting wind of Bai Yan’s return.
At this very moment, an old granny sits in the main hall of the residence. Gently placing the teacup down, she spoke: “My old madam is after all her maternal grandmother, are you people so shameless that you are going to stop their reunion?”
Stern and strong in her voice, the old granny’s statement causes Bai Zheng Xiang to gently furrow his brow.
Truthfully, it’s as the old woman said. He does not want his children to mingle with the Lan House too much, or at all for that matter. Because of this issue, he had had beaten Bai Xiao once before for visiting that side on a daily premise a while ago!
“Bai Yan has just return, I fear she won’t be able to leave with you for…” Before he could even finish his last word, the magnificent figure in question had waltz into the hall, pushing whatever he wanted to say back down his throat. This obviously left Bai Zheng Xiang in a very embarrassing position.
“You were sent by our grandmother to pick me up? If so, then let us go. I wouldn’t want her to wait.”
As if not seeing her father’s very existence, Bai Yan bypasses the man and walks up to the old granny’s side, startling the old woman in the process.
This wasn’t the first time this old granny of the Lan House had come to pick up the girl, but every time in the past she was firmly rejected unlike today. So why the sudden change of heart?
“Bai Yan!” Bai Zheng Xiang flew into a fit of rage, “don’t forget, a married daughter is a splashed-out water. Your mother married me so she is my wife! And you and Bai Xiao are of my blood, making the Lan House outsiders you hear?! Without my permission, you’re not going anywhere!”
